2003 TIMSS Grade 4 Science Set

The 2003 TIMSS Grade 4 Science Set  covers the content domains of life science, physical science (chemistry and physics), and Earth science, and the cognitive domains of factual knowledge, conceptual understanding, and reasoning and analysis.

Balls and Ramp

This task focuses on the Position and Motion of Objects. Students must become familiar with the concept that energy can be tranferred between objects by measuring the distances a cup is pushed by a rolling ball.
